Liesa is a 4/5 flying lifelinker that taxes every spell cast by 2 life, gaining you life back through lifelink while bleeding opponents dry. The deck plays an attrition/aristocrats game—drain opponents incrementally with the static ability, amplify life loss, then flip your massive accumulated lifegain into a win. You stabilize early, grind midgame value, and close with a burst payoff or wide flying beats.
Add the Exquisite Blood + Sanguine Bond combo and an Aetherflux Reservoir for compact wins, then tighten the mana with fast rocks (Arcane Signet, Sol Ring) to power frequent Liesa recasts. Lean harder into either stax (more spell taxes like Rule of Law effects) or aristocrats (Blood Artist, Zulaport Cutthroat) depending on your meta, and include solid black tutors (Demonic Tutor, Vampiric Tutor) to assemble payoffs consistently.
